Issue Description

Expectation

We are trying to find a simple solution to acquire a 1-document report with all the issues on our website as found by DevTools Axe-Core 4.84 extension.

I had initially tried to save each in-browser window result as a complete page and then access after the fact... as a sort of way to view the results without having the extension installed, but I realized it did not retain full report functionality.

We are working with a team that asked, "can you list all of the concerns in one doc, I'd like our Dev lead to take a look."

Actual

The only way to see a report, as far as I know, with the Axe-Core tool is too scan 1 page at a time.

Depending on exactly what you're trying to do the answer varies a bit. There is currently nothing like that available in the axe DevTools extension, including under a Pro license. It's not exactly "one document", but we have ways to organize test results in various axe products, including axe Monitor, axe DevTools for Web reports, and axe Developer Hub. There's a free tier for axe Developer Hub if you want to try that out: https://www.deque.com/axe/developer-hub/

There is nothing open source that I'm aware of to do this. Hope one of these works for you.

axe DevTools Extension does offer a single page HTML report with an overview page and an issues breakdown page. You can learn about these reports here: https://docs.deque.com/devtools-for-web/4/en/devtools-share

Unfortunately, as @WilcoFiers said, there isn't currently a single report like this for multiple pages

@kstevo06 I'm glad you found the save option in Chrome. Unfortunately, the pro features are only available in Chrome and Edge. Firefox doesn't have API support for what we need for the pro features.
